导读:
【mysql添加一列 mysql给表格新增一列】在MySQL中,给表格新增一列是一个常见的操作 。本文将介绍如何使用ALTER TABLE语句来添加一列 , 并提供一些实用的示例 。
正文:
1. ALTER TABLE语句
ALTER TABLE语句用于修改现有的表结构 。它可以添加、删除和修改列,还可以更改表的名称和约束等 。下面是ALTER TABLE语句的基本语法:
ALTER TABLE table_name ADD column_name datatype;
其中,table_name是要修改的表的名称,column_name是新列的名称 , datatype是新列的数据类型 。
2. 示例
以下是一些示例,演示如何使用ALTER TABLE语句添加新列:
(1)添加一个名为“age”的列,其数据类型为INT:
ALTER TABLE students ADD age INT;
(2)添加一个名为“email”的列,其数据类型为VARCHAR(50)并设置默认值:
ALTER TABLE students ADD email VARCHAR(50) DEFAULT 'example@email.com';
(3)添加一个名为“gender”的列,其数据类型为ENUM并设置可选值:
ALTER TABLE students ADD gender ENUM('M', 'F') DEFAULT 'M';
3. 总结
通过使用ALTER TABLE语句,我们可以轻松地向MySQL表格中添加新列 。这种操作对于扩展表格的功能或者存储更多的数据非常有用 。需要注意的是,添加新列可能会影响到现有的应用程序,因此在进行任何更改之前,请确保备份数据并谨慎操作 。